Friendzone on Netflix: focus on Mickaël Lumière, revealed by the biopic on Grégory Lemarchal – Cinema News

Netflix today unveils Friendzone, its brand new Netflix original production. This comedy by Charles Van Tieghem (screenwriter of the Validé series), nourished by the humor of teen movies americians, follows the story of Thibault, a young bachelor struggling to find a girlfriend. A main role entrusted to Mickaël Lumière, a young hope of French cinema revealed in particular by his interpretation of Grégory Lemarchal in the TV movie Pourquoi je viv.

From television to cinema

Passed by the Cours Florent, Mickaël Lumière polishes his art on stage and in multiple short films such as Four Days. After making an appearance in season 1 of Skam France, a series for teens adapted from a successful Norwegian format, then in Plus Belle la Vie, the daily soap opera of France 3, the young actor was chosen in 2018 to play the boyfriend of the heroine of My Baby, directed by Lisa Azuelos.

The same year, he found himself at the top of the poster for La Vérité si je mens! The Debut, a prequel to the famous cinematographic saga in which he plays young Dov, a character previously played by Vincent Elbaz in the first and third parts and Gad Elmaleh in the second. The film will unfortunately not meet the expected success …

In the skin of another

Mickael Lumière finds himself in the spotlight again in September 2020, when TF1 viewers discover the young Nice man in the skin of the late Grégory Lemarchal in Why i live. This biopic follows the overwhelming journey of the young singer who died in 2007 from cystic fibrosis.

His striking resemblance to the artist makes him the ideal candidate for this special role. Mickael thus invested himself thoroughly and watched all the Star Academy programs in order to learn his gestures, his expressions, his humor… For the occasion, he gives the answer to Odile Vuillemin and Arnaud Ducret, who embody the parents of Grégory as well as Lou Gala, a young actress seen in Les Chamois, who plays his sister.

A complete actor

In 2021, he landed the main role of the romantic comedy Friendzone ; he plays Thibault, an inveterate romantic, unable to conclude with the least of his suitors because of his shy and hesitant temperament. Coached by his best friends, the latter will do everything to try to find the one of his heart.

Perfectly at ease in the comic register, Mickaël Lumière is however a complete actor, as confirmed by his upcoming appearance in the mini-series Mon ange, alongside Muriel Robin and Patrick Chesnais. This series of four episodes produced by TF1 follows the story of a mother launched desperately in the footsteps of her daughter, mysteriously disappeared eight years earlier.

Barely 25 years old, and at the head of a filmography which already commands respect, there is no doubt that Mickaël Lumière will very soon be able to claim a place of choice among the new hopes of French cinema.
